The immortal Irishman: the Irish revolutionary who became an American hero

The Irish-American story, with all its twists and triumphs, is told through the improbable life of one man. A dashing young orator during the Great Famine of the 1840s, in which a million of his Irish countrymen died, Thomas Francis Meagher led a failed uprising against British rule, for which he was banished to a Tasmanian prison colony. He escaped and six months later was heralded in the streets of New York, the revolutionary hero, back from the dead, at the dawn of the great Irish immigration to America.
